需求背景:项目中需要将某个标题置顶,但element没有支持置顶的组件,所以手动实现(原生js),效果如下图: 1)解决思路:先找到当前页面,滚动条所在dom,然后添加滚动条监听事件,对比滚动条的高度和置顶内容的offsetTop高度,大于则开启置顶,小于则还 ...
只有置顶 先给对应的数据库表中添加 一个可以标记置顶的状态即可,例如 已读 type : 置顶状态 :未置顶 :置顶 首先根据置顶状态倒叙排序, 这样置顶的数据总是排在前面 其次根据创建时间进行倒叙排序. 点击置顶按钮后, 修改状态, 保存. 再次调用查询所有即可. 代码参考: 置顶,置底,上移,下移 对应的数据库表中添加排序字段index number, 为了后续两个对象的交换位置 按inde ...
2020-06-17 15:36 0 1332 推荐指数:
需求背景:项目中需要将某个标题置顶,但element没有支持置顶的组件,所以手动实现(原生js),效果如下图: 1)解决思路:先找到当前页面,滚动条所在dom,然后添加滚动条监听事件,对比滚动条的高度和置顶内容的offsetTop高度,大于则开启置顶,小于则还 ...
Qt中,保持窗口置顶的设置为: 但是添加了这条语句后,窗口反而找不见了; 还要在下面添加一句: 窗口就弹出来了,保持置顶; 想要取消置顶,方法如下: 所以置顶与取消置顶的逻辑如下: ...
(1)排序操作思路 一般来说都是按照发布时间排序。时间戳大的靠前,所以用倒序desc,而不是asc (2)置顶操作思路: 点击置顶时,修改数据库addtime字段值为当前时间即可。因为排序是按照时间戳排列的 ...
前端工作量最多的就是需求,需求就是一直在变,比如当前端数据写完之后,需要用Excel把数据下载出来。 第一步安装依赖包,需要把代码下载你的项目当中 cnpm install file-saver cnpm install xlsx cnpm install ...
单击返回:自学N-Compass之路 nCompass功能使用--数据表格 1. 利用数据表格分析数据 1.1 编辑数据表格内的选项卡介绍 选项卡《选择维度》: 应用: 应用/应用组/域名/URL 站点: 站点/站点组/客户端站点/服务端站点/客户端站点组/服务端 ...
前端工作量最多的就是需求,需求就是一直在变,比如当前端数据写完之后,需要用Excel把数据下载出来。 第一步安装依赖包,需要把代码下载你的项目当中 cnpm install file-saver cnpm install xlsx ...
在做分享圈项目后台时,用的是layui提供的后端页面框架,页面挺好看的。 下载layui包:组装我们想要的页面,layui在线示例 看官方文档api:数据表格 实现数据显示,分页功能。 ①前端页面: 要导入layui的layui.css和layui.js ...
本文实例讲述了php实现文章置顶功能的方法。分享给大家供大家参考,具体如下: 昨天客户让做文章置顶的功能。自己以前没做过。靠着同事的指点才做了出来。本来挺简单的事情,被自己搞了好久。自己真的缺乏对程序的理解。还是写篇博客记录一下吧。 第一步,在文章表里面建两个字段,用于做置顶功能。一个是top ...